Now to setup the HTCondor daemons:
- in condor_config set GSI_DAEMON_DIRECTORY = /path/to/gsi_keys
- in condor_config set GRIDMAP = /path/to/gsi_keys/mapfiles/grid-mapfile
- in condor_config set SEC_DEFAULT_AUTHENTICATION = REQUIRED
- in condor_config set SEC_DEFAULT_AUTHENTICATION_METHODS = GSI and that should do it on the HTCondor daemon side of things.
On the client side, for simple testing without the need for grid-proxy-init and friends, you could just set the following environment variable for the tools to use:
setenv X509_USER_PROXY /path/to/gsi_keys/hostproxycert
